Responsibilities

  • Rapidly engaging newly assigned inbound leads through phone, email, and other approved communication channels, with a focus on meeting established service-level expectations and creating a timely, professional first impression.
  • Conducting discovery conversations to understand customer needs, buying intent, clinical need, timeline, authority, and care setting, and identifying opportunities that require immediate escalation or deeper clinical or commercial expertise.
  • Reviewing inbound leads for completeness and accuracy, researching accounts and contacts as needed, and maintaining accurate lead status, disposition, follow-up activity, and customer interactions within Salesforce.
  • Routing qualified opportunities to the appropriate field or virtual sales representative with complete documentation, including customer need, products discussed, qualification findings, next steps, and recommended urgency, while coordinating territory ownership questions as needed.
  • Partnering closely with Sales Operations, Virtual Sales, Field Sales, Clinical Specialists, Marketing, and Commercial Operations to support efficient lead flow, seamless customer handoffs, continuous process improvement, and improved sales productivity and conversion.
